Learning How to Ask: A Sociolinguistic Appraisal of the Role of the Interview in Social Science Research - Studies in the Social and Cultural Foundations of Language Briggs, Charles L. (Vassar College, New York)
Learning How to Ask: A Sociolinguistic Appraisal of the Role of the Interview in Social Science Research - Studies in the Social and Cultural Foundations of Language
Briggs, Charles L. (Vassar College, New York)
Interviews play a crucial role in social scientific research. But, as Charles Briggs argues in this work, received interviewing techniques rest on fundamental misapprehensions about the nature both of the interview as a communicative event, and of the nature of the data that it produces.
